The Holy Spirit turned a woodworker into a miracle worker (Luke 4:18-19). With that empowering, humble fisherfolk became the global church’s founding leadership team. Then 120 frightened people became like lions for Jesus (Acts 2). Three thousand new believers in Christ were won in a single day – and churches were planted all around the then-known world.

Without the Holy Spirit the Christian faith is just a bunch of well-meaning people trying to get their act together, and church can be so boring.

But with the Spirit’s power lives are transformed, people are healed, and the good news about Jesus spreads ever y where (Luke 4:14, Acts 1:8).

Being filled with the Holy Spirit 

When we are filled with the Holy Spirit, we are given a fresh enthusiasm to tell others about what we’ve experienced. We want to share our story “You’ll never guess what happened to me…” Bible reading comes alive. Prayer moves into a new dimension. Worship is transformed by the anointing of the Spirit.

The apostle P au l wrote about both the experience of praying in the Spirit and singing in the Spirit (1 Corinthians 14:15).

If you want to be more effective in prayer, worship and witnessing for Jesus, then ask God to fill you with the Holy Spirit.

Our Bibles record how all this started on the Day of Pentecost just a few weeks after Jesus had been crucified and risen again, and just ten days or so after his ascension back to heaven.
